1. Outstanding Durability

Coil coated aluminum is renowned for its exceptional durability. Unlike traditional materials, coil coated aluminum is resistant to corrosion, fading, and weathering. This durability can significantly reduce maintenance costs for property owners and minimize the frequency of renovations. For instance, building owners in coastal areas are often challenged by salt and humidity, which can degrade standard materials rapidly. By opting for coil coated aluminum, they can ensure a longer-lasting exterior finish.

3. Enhanced Energy Efficiency

With growing concerns about energy consumption and sustainability, coil coated aluminum helps address these issues while constructing buildings that are energy efficient. The reflective coatings available for coil coated aluminum can contribute to reduced energy costs by reflecting solar heat and insulating the building. This can be a significant advantage for commercial buildings that require substantial energy for cooling, ultimately leading to lower operational expenses.

5. Environmentally Friendly

The use of coil coated aluminum supports sustainability efforts. It's highly recyclable, which aligns with the growing trend of eco-friendly construction. For customers concerned about their environmental impact, investing in coil coated aluminum is a responsible choice.
